I collected several plastic containers like butter dishes, yogurt, etc. and
then you can put the plastic bag or bottle with the bar code in the
container with the beads.
Another way is there are plastic boxes which have dividers in them. If you
keep the box level...the seed beads will stay in the right compartment. Then
you can label the top. Yet another idea is to go to a dollar store and find
a small unit with drawers. I have one that is about 8 inches high and it has
3 drawers. I can put the bar label on the outside of the drawer and they
store well in cupboards or on the ocounter. The other nice thing is that
when I go to bead...I can then just take that set of drawers and use it to
help me keep the beads organize. When I go to grab for another type of seed
bead...ZI close the drawer, so they don't mix.
